David Try asking for what is not in your library. The select below will list every tape not in the library. So, this would also include tapes being transported to/from the vault.
select volume_name as "Tape Number", location from drmedia where lib_name is null Rick Saylor Austin Community College At 11:12 AM 2/14/02 -0500, you wrote: > Does anyone have a easy way to find out which tapes are supposed to >be in the vault?
